    69 headlight ddor help

    hello all,

    i am having the standard 69 headlight door issues, specifically the right headlight door won't go down (stuck in up position). when i restored the car, all the vacuum hoses, cannisters etc were replaced. i have 2 questions: #1- i am going to a charity car show this saturday and i'd like to attend but the car looks dumb with one headlight up. i tried to gently manually push the headlight down but it wouldnt budge. any ideas on a quick fix to get the headlight down (car show is during day)? #2- any ideas on the overall problems and things to look for/check? also is the "headlight door/vacuum troubleshooting guide" any good? thanks!

    Re: 69 headlight ddor help

    Kenny,

    Just reach up under the front nose through the openings meant to let air in to the radiator and pull on the overcenter jointed arm (this locks the headlamp assembly in the "up" position and it will fall down slowly on its own.
